Visit of Witkoff to Gaza Supports Humanitarian Aid

  • Witkoff and Hakbi visited Gaza to assess the humanitarian situation.
  • HAMAS received an unfavorable response from Israel regarding the proposed truce.
  • Trump's plan for Gaza aid has not yet been disclosed.

This is reported by RBC Ukraine, Asharq Al-Awsat.

On September 2, 2025, special envoy of Donald Trump, Steve Witkoff, along with U.S. envoy in Israel, Mike Hakbi, visited Gaza. The visit took place amid international scrutiny regarding the distribution of aid, reports The Times of Israel.

According to Witkoff, he spent five hours in Gaza, gathering facts about the humanitarian situation. In his post on social media, he noted that the purpose of the visit was to provide Trump with a clear understanding of the situation and to develop a plan for delivering food and medical aid.

Hakbi, who accompanied Witkoff, described the U.S.-Israel initiative as "unprecedented achievement." He reported that the Gaza Humanitarian Fund (GHF) delivers more than one million portions daily. Hakbi also emphasized that HAMAS does not support the fund, as it does not allow it to be confiscated.

After the visit, Witkoff met with Trump and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. Trump, in turn, stated that he is working on a plan to ensure the safety of people in Gaza, but did not disclose details. It remains unclear whether this will involve the expansion of GHF or the creation of a new mechanism.

At the same time, an official representative of HAMAS stated that Israel's response to the proposal for a truce was "unfavorable." According to him, Israel attacks humanitarian mechanisms, approved by the U.S., which Palestinians have already rejected.

Negotiations regarding the truce between the parties stalled after the U.S. and Israel withdrew their delegations from the negotiations, which were held on July 6. Currently, Washington, according to reports, is more focused on humanitarian diplomacy than on resuming negotiations.
